Career path

Career Role Description
Subsea Robotics Engineer Designs, develops, and maintains subsea robotic systems; crucial for offshore oil & gas and renewable energy sectors. High demand for expertise in underwater vehicle control and autonomous systems.
Subsea Robotics Technician Operates and maintains subsea robots; essential for ROV (Remotely Operated Vehicle) and AUV (Autonomous Underwater Vehicle) deployments. Requires strong practical skills and knowledge of subsea equipment.
Subsea Robotics Software Engineer Develops software for subsea robotic systems, including control algorithms and data processing; vital for improving efficiency and automation. Strong programming skills in languages like C++, Python are essential.
Subsea Robotics Project Manager Oversees subsea robotics projects, ensuring timely completion and adherence to budget; requires strong leadership and project management skills. Experience with subsea operations is highly advantageous.
